Babyface Nelson
A Classic Mahogany Runabout
by Bruce Hutchinson
Above: Babyface Nelson is a replica of Baby Bootlegger, a Gold Cup racer designed by George Crouch and built by Nivens in 1924.

Cover Photo: After two years of work, Bruce Hutchinson launched BABYFACE NELSON at Gull Lake in western Michigan.
What was I thinking? That phrase kept running through my mind during the 2000 hours over two years it took to build Babyface Nelson. Now that it’s complete and I’ve logged 50 hours on the water, I can say it was a worthwhile venture. It’s too much fun! People have commented that it must have taken a lot of patience to complete the project. Patience had nothing to do with it: it was perseverance. I ran out of patience about the second layer of cedar planking! Continue reading

Rebuilding a Rudder
by Barry Duke
Above: The two foam halves of the rebuilt rudder, with the plywood core, are dry fit around the post before bonding.
What started out to be a relatively easy job of replacing the motor mounts and cutlass bearing on my 1983 Nelson/Marek 36 turned into building a completely new rudder. Once I removed the rudder, I had planned on fairing it and applying a WEST SYSTEM® Epoxy with 422 Barrier Coat Additive. barrier coat. However, upon closer inspection, I noticed that the rudder appeared to be bent.

Bonding Fasteners in High-Density Urethane Foam
Tips for Sign Builders & Everyone Else
by Bruce Niederer — GBI Technical Advisor
Above: Bonding fasteners in high-density urethane (HDU) foam calls for drilling an oversized hole slightly shallower than the fastener length and setting the fastener in an annulus of thickened epoxy.
Many of our readers who are familiar with WEST SYSTEM® Epoxy products for building and repair already know the benefits of fastener bonding techniques. WEST SYSTEM Epoxy has been used in other industries for many years as well, and these folks apply knowledge and techniques developed in the marine and aerospace industries in their work. A good example is the sign industry, a huge industry in the U.S. with companies ranging from mom & pop garage operations to multimillion-dollar corporations. Continue reading

Polyester Gelcoat Over Epoxy
by Jeff Wright — Vice President of Technical Services
Most production fiberglass boats are made with polyester resin, and we’re often asked if it’s appropriate to use polyester gelcoat over epoxy. WEST SYSTEM® epoxy is a wonderful material for repairing polyester fiberglass boats. One reason for this is the ability of epoxy to form a stronger mechanical bond to a damaged laminate than polyester resin. Epoxy also provides a better moisture barrier than polyester resin.
